comparison pylons_app/config/environment.py @ 365:ec7b76d4bda4

Added initial query skipp when seting up the app. Added internal server error when deleting user using ajax permission form removed graph unneded code
author Marcin Kuzminski <marcin@python-works.com>
date Tue, 27 Jul 2010 14:41:43 +0200
parents 1ef52a70f3b7
children 3bcf9529d221
comparison
equal deleted inserted replaced
364:37235cd09703 365:ec7b76d4bda4
13 import pylons_app.lib.app_globals as app_globals 13 import pylons_app.lib.app_globals as app_globals
14 import pylons_app.lib.helpers 14 import pylons_app.lib.helpers
15 15
16 log = logging.getLogger(__name__) 16 log = logging.getLogger(__name__)
17 17
18 def load_environment(global_conf, app_conf): 18 def load_environment(global_conf, app_conf, initial=False):
19 """Configure the Pylons environment via the ``pylons.config`` 19 """Configure the Pylons environment via the ``pylons.config``
20 object 20 object
21 """ 21 """
22 config = PylonsConfig() 22 config = PylonsConfig()
23 23
61 sa_engine_db1 = engine_from_config(config, 'sqlalchemy.db1.') 61 sa_engine_db1 = engine_from_config(config, 'sqlalchemy.db1.')
62 62
63 init_model(sa_engine_db1) 63 init_model(sa_engine_db1)
64 config['pylons.app_globals'].baseui = make_ui('db') 64 config['pylons.app_globals'].baseui = make_ui('db')
65 65
66 repo2db_mapper(_get_repos_cached_initial(config['pylons.app_globals'])) 66 repo2db_mapper(_get_repos_cached_initial(config['pylons.app_globals'], initial))
67 set_available_permissions(config) 67 set_available_permissions(config)
68 set_base_path(config) 68 set_base_path(config)
69 set_hg_app_config(config) 69 set_hg_app_config(config)
70 # CONFIGURATION OPTIONS HERE (note: all config options will override 70 # CONFIGURATION OPTIONS HERE (note: all config options will override
71 # any Pylons config options) 71 # any Pylons config options)